Why Textures Matter in Bridal Hair Combs

The texture of your bridal hair comb is essential not just for aesthetics but also for how it complements your overall wedding hairstyle. Different textures can evoke different feelings and looks; from romantic to modern, the right comb can enhance your bridal ensemble. Here are some reasons why you should consider textures:

  • Visual Appeal: Unique textures can add depth and interest to your hairstyle.
  • Theme Compatibility: Textures offer versatility that aligns with your wedding theme, whether it's rustic, vintage, or contemporary.
  • Personal Style: Your choice of texture communicates your personal style, helping you express who you are on your special day.

Types of Textures in Bridal Hair Combs

Bridal hair combs come in an array of textures, each with its distinct aesthetic appeal. Here are some popular types to consider:

Texture TypeDescription
FloralsDelicate floral motifs made with pearls or crystals create a romantic and ethereal bridal look.
GeometricModern designs featuring sharp lines and angles provide a sophisticated, contemporary feel.
WispySoft, wispy textures give a dreamy, bohemian vibe that is perfect for outdoor weddings.
MetallicSleek metallic textures offer a touch of glamour and can shine beautifully in bridal portraits.
Mixed MaterialsCombining various materials like lace, beads, and metal creates a unique, customized appearance.

1. Floral Textures

Floral textures in bridal hair combs are timeless. They often feature intricate designs adorned with pearls or crystals. These combs perfectly complement flowing bridal gowns, adding a touch of romance and femininity. Consider a floral comb adorned with blush pink or soft white accents for a classic or vintage-themed wedding.

2. Geometric Textures

In contrast, geometric textured hair combs showcase a more modern aesthetic. These designs emphasize clean lines and symmetry, perfect for brides who want a sophisticated look. Geometric combs often feature metallic finishes and can be paired beautifully with sleek, minimalist bridal gowns.

3. Wispy Textures

Wispy hair combs are ideal for brides wishing for a bohemian touch in their hairstyle. These combs incorporate soft and airy designs, often made from delicate lace or feather-like materials. They work wonders for outdoor weddings, emphasizing a laid-back, yet chic ambiance.

4. Metallic Textures

Metallic hair combs are perfect for brides looking to add drama to their bridal hair. These combs typically come in gold, silver, or rose gold finishes and pair well with dresses that have metallic accents or embellishments. Consider a statement metallic piece to catch the light and shimmer during your celebration!

5. Mixed Material Textures

For those who love a customized look, mixed-material textures can create a unique hair accessory. Combs that combine flowers, beads, and lace can represent your individuality, adding character to your overall bridal appearance. These pieces often tell a story and evoke emotions, making them a memorable choice for your wedding day.

How to Choose the Right Texture

With so many options available, how do you select the right texture for your bridal hair comb? Here are some tips:

1. Match Your Wedding Theme

Consider the overall theme of your wedding. A rustic-themed wedding might pair beautifully with floral or mixed materials, while a modern celebration could benefit from geometric or metallic textures.

2. Coordinate with Your Dress

The texture of your bridal hair comb should complement your wedding dress. A detailed, heavily embellished dress may require simpler hair accessories, whereas a simpler gown may be enhanced by a more intricate comb.

3. Assess Your Hair Type

Your hair type will also influence your choice. For thick or curly hair, a more substantial comb will provide better hold and visibility, whereas finer hair might suit lighter, less obtrusive designs.

4. Consider Your Hairstyle

Think about the hairstyle you plan to wear on your big day. Updos often benefit from combs with more substantial materials, while loose styles can complement delicate, softer textures.
